A beginner is asking a few questions about hydrocracking, mainly regarding some key temperatures

When the system is airtight and the temperature of the reaction system is below 135°C (based on the lowest temperature in each bed layer), the system pressure must not exceed 4.25 MPa. When drying the catalyst, hydrogen can be introduced into the system only when the temperature at the highest point of the reactor beds is below 150°C. Why are these two temperatures specified? Is it to prevent hydrogen embrittlement? What about the second temperature? I’m not quite familiar with hydrocracking yet

The second temperature prevents catalyst reduction, which is also why it is necessary to ensure that the recycle hydrogen contains hydrogen sulfide during normal production
